Title:
  gnome-language-selector crashed with UnicodeEncodeError in
  get_dbus_message(): 'ascii' codec can't encode character u'\xfc' in
  position 65: ordinal not in range(128)

Status in “language-selector” package in Ubuntu:
  New

Bug description:
  this crash happened when selecting language support in the system
  settings folder. it exactly happend after confirming, that missing
  language support shall be installed now.
